What Are Redirect Loops

A redirect loop refers to a situation where a web page redirects to another page, which in turn redirects back to the original page, creating an endless loop.

Common causes of redirect loops can include misconfigured redirects, conflicting redirect rules, or incorrect server settings. These loops can have a significant impact on user experience, leading to frustration and potential loss of visitors.

To prevent redirect loops, it is important to follow best practices such as ensuring clear and concise redirect rules, avoiding circular redirects, and regularly monitoring and testing redirects.

Troubleshooting complex redirect loop issues can involve disabling plugins, checking for conflicting rules, and analyzing server configurations. The role of server configuration is crucial in preventing redirect loop errors, as misconfigurations can lead to unintended loops.

What Triggers Redirect Loops

Redirect loops in WordPress can be triggered by various factors, such as misconfigured redirects, conflicting redirect rules, or incorrect server settings. Understanding the common causes of redirect loops is crucial in troubleshooting and preventing future issues. Here are some factors that can trigger redirect loops:

  • Misconfigured Redirects: Incorrectly set up redirects can cause loops, especially if the source and destination URLs are not properly specified.
  • Conflicting Redirect Rules: When multiple redirect rules conflict with each other, it can result in redirect loops.
  • Incorrect Server Settings: Server misconfigurations, like incorrect .htaccess rules or server-side caching issues, can also lead to redirect loops.
  • Plugin or Theme Issues: Certain plugins or themes may have built-in redirect functionalities that conflict with other redirects, causing loops.

Identifying and addressing these triggers through proper troubleshooting steps and best practices is essential to maintain a seamless user experience and prevent further redirect loop issues.

Enable Debug Redirections in Rank Math’s General Settings

To enable the Debug Redirections feature in Rank Math’s General Settings, website owners can take the following steps:

  • Go to the WordPress dashboard and navigate to Rank Math > General Settings.
  • Scroll down to the ‘Redirections’ section.
  • Toggle the ‘Enable Debug Redirections’ option to the ‘On’ position.
  • Click on the ‘Save Changes’ button to apply the settings.

Enabling Debug Redirections in Rank Math’s General Settings is an essential step in troubleshooting and fixing redirect loop errors in WordPress. Redirect loops can occur due to various reasons, such as conflicting plugins, incorrect configuration settings, or faulty redirects.

By enabling the Debug Redirections feature, website owners can track and analyze the redirections happening on their site, helping them identify and fix any redirect loop issues.
